We maintain residence in ramesh nagar area of new delhi.
For the past 2 weeks there have been cases of polluted water (Both drinking and for other purpose) coming through the pipes. The water has foul odour and unpleasant taste. Even the texture of the water is not clear. Sometimes, water did appear muddy as well. We suspect the water line directed to homes have been merged with some other lines leading to polluted water. Some officials of delhi jal board came few days ago to resolve the issue. Some digging work was done. The water quality improved a little bit but it for last 2 days it again reverted to the same poor quality. All the other residents too are apprehensive of this fact.
Request you to resolve this matter at earliest as it may effect the health of the residents.
